The Euros have now reached the quarter final stages and over the weekend four games are going to be played to find out which 4 teams would be playing in the semi finals. It all starts on Friday when Hosts Germany take on Spain but we are focusing on the third quarter final game where The Three Lions continue their tournament against Switzerland after just beating Slovakia 2-1 after extra time last Sunday.

Last time out England was 90 seconds away from being knocked out in the last 16 for the 2nd time in 3 Euro tournaments as we was 1-0 down before Jude Bellingham saved us from a early exit to take the game to extra time. Harry Kane then scored the winner early on to set up a Quarter Final clash with Switzerland.
Switzerland finished second in Group A and in the last 16 they beat reigning champions Italy 2-0 last Saturday to face The Three Lions in the quarter finals.
I say this is the toughest game by far at The Euros and a win here would take us to a second consecutive semi final at the Euros and the third semi final in 4 major tournaments. A semi final would see England face either the Netherlands or Turkey.
